It’s interesting how everyone has their own coleslaw dressing recipe version. I grew up making it with white sugar, and white vinegar, and to this day, that’s how I prefer it. In my late teens though, I was introduced by some friends to using apple cider vinegar and raw sugar, which is arguably healthier, and delicious with it’s slightly more tangy flavor.

Either way, I highly recommend taking five minutes to make homemade mayonnaise, which makes this recipe super awesome, because you can use healthy oils and, like I said over in the copy cat Chick Fil A Avocado ranch dressing recipe (boy, that was a mouthful), enjoy your coleslaw guilt-free!

Coleslaw Dressing Recipe

If you’re looking to make your own coleslaw, you’ll need a delicious dressing recipe to make it perfect.

  • Author: Elise

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3/4 cup mayonnaise
  • 1T. vinegar
  • 2T. sugar
  • 1/8 t. black pepper
  • 1/8 t. salt
  • 16 oz. coleslaw mix OR 1 small head of cabbage + 1 carrot, shredded

Instructions

Image shows a bowl of coleslaw mix, next to a jar of dressing ingredients

  1. Mix everything except coleslaw mix together in a bowl until the sugar is dissolved.
  2. Toss with coleslaw mix.
  3. Refrigerate until ready to serve.
  4. Toss to redistribute the dressing before serving.
